Demonstration circuit EVAL-LT8685S-AZ is a 4-rail power supply featuring the LT ® 8685S, a 42V quad monolithic synchronous step-down silent switcher. The demo circuit is designed for 5V, 3.3V, 1.8V, and 1.2V outputs from a nominal 12V input. The 5V and 3.3V rails are powered from the 12V input, while the 1.8V and 1.2V rails are powered from one of the high voltage buck regulators of 5V or 3.3V. The current capability is 2.5A for the channels 1 and 2. The current ratings for the low voltage channels are 4A. The two 42V regulators may be combined to provide up to 5A of output current using a single inductor. Similarly, the two 8V regulators may be combined to provide up to 8A of output current using a single inductor. Individual track/soft-start, current limit, independent enable and power good for each channel simplify the complex design of quad-output power converters. All regulators can be synchronized to a common external clock input or internal oscillator that can be programmed with a single resistor for switching frequency from 350kHz to 3MHz, allowing for optimal system design per specific applications.
